This happens to me all the time: I'll use the magnifying glass to go back and correct something and it will start me off with a capital letter, even right in the middle of a sentence or right in the middle of a word, where nothing there was previously capitalized, nor was caps lock on. Why on earth would it do this? I know I'm not mistakenly hitting the Shift button, I can't figure it out and it's driving me nuts. It's not reliably reproducible, but it happens often enough to be annoying. Also happens on the iPhone. Anyone else have this issue?
